  • ... that the extinct ant Usomyrma (pictured) was thought to be ancestral to spider ants when first described?

Source: "We suggest that fore wing venation of Usomyrma is ancestral to other genera of this group. The next evolutionary step was the complete reduction of the closed central cell in Leptomyrmula, while conserving the pterostigma and a wide closed cell 3r. Then, in the modern Leptomyrmex males the pterostigma was reduced and the cell 3r became very narrow" (Dlussky et al, 2014)
